About the only bit of information that is 'needless' that I like to have on the screen is resists/stats. This comes from playing EQ1. Many times I could glance over my stats, and know if I was missing crucial raid buffs without looking down my buff window and trying to figure out buff is missing. Another time it was useful was timing disciplines (large melee burst damage). A quick glance over my primary melee stats and I would easily know if it was the optimum to use a discipline.
Is this necessary in EQ2? Not at all. After playing a game where stats drastically change your damage for over 3 years, I can't help but think that they still matter.
